How does a TV speaker box achieve a balanced performance with strong bass and clear treble?

Publish Time: 2025-06-07
To achieve a balanced performance with strong bass and clear treble, a TV speaker box involves multiple aspects of design and technology integration. First of all, careful consideration should be given from the beginning of material selection. Using high-quality materials to make speaker units is the basis. These materials not only affect the quality of the sound, but also determine whether the speaker can maintain stable performance during long-term use. For example, choosing the right diaphragm material can ensure that the low-frequency response is both deep and distortion-free, while the high-frequency unit requires thin and strong materials to achieve clarity and detail reproduction.

During the design stage, engineers will use computer simulation technology to optimize the internal structure of the speaker to achieve the best sound propagation path. Reasonable internal layout helps to reduce unnecessary resonance and reflection, avoiding unclear sound. At the same time, the design of the crossover is also crucial, which can accurately distribute audio signals to the corresponding speaker units to ensure that each frequency band can get the most appropriate performance. By accurately adjusting the crossover point, the transition between bass and treble can be natural and smooth, thereby obtaining a more harmonious sound effect.

In addition, modern TV speaker boxes often integrate digital signal processing (DSP) technology, which can automatically adjust audio settings according to the playback content to further enhance the listening experience. DSP can not only compensate for possible acoustic defects in the room, but also provide specific sound effect modes according to different program types such as movies, music or news. In this way, users can enjoy a customized high-quality sound experience whether watching an action blockbuster or listening to a classical concert.

To enhance the low-frequency effect, some high-end TV speaker boxes are also equipped with built-in or external subwoofers. These bass enhancement devices are responsible for processing the low frequency part, allowing the overall sound system to produce richer and fuller bass. At the same time, the use of dynamic range control technology can effectively manage volume changes without losing sound quality, preventing sudden high sound pressure levels from destroying the listening atmosphere or damaging hearing.

In the pursuit of treble clarity, designers usually choose high-sensitivity tweeters and use special geometric shapes to improve diffusion. This design concept aims to evenly distribute high-frequency sounds throughout the listening area, ensuring that every listener can feel the delicate and rich treble performance. In addition, applying sound-absorbing materials inside the speaker can absorb excess mid- and high-frequency energy, reduce reverberation, and make the treble sound cleaner and crisper.

Finally, the software support cannot be ignored. Many modern TV speaker boxes support firmware updates, which means that over time, manufacturers can improve speaker performance or add new features by pushing new versions of software. For example, by optimizing the existing audio decoding capabilities through algorithms, or by introducing new virtual surround sound technologies, users can enjoy a cinema-level stereo field at home.

In summary, in order for a TV speaker box to achieve a balanced performance with strong bass and clear treble, it is necessary to start from multiple dimensions such as hardware selection, structural design, technological innovation, and software optimization.
